Celebrating the Glitch: The Multispatial Work of Ibiye Camp
Artist Ibiye Camp exploits the supposed exactitude of digital technologies and uses its potential for glitches as imaginative tools. Her work focuses on the African continent and its diaspora. Guest‐Editor Owen Hopkins talked to her about her working methods and the spatial opportunities they provide.
